The Awareness Centre provides primary care counselling services in Lambeth, working in partnership with GP (doctor) surgeries. If you are a patient at one of our partnership surgeries, you may be referred to us for NHS counselling by your GP. After referral from your GP or practice nurse, an initial assessment will be offered within 5 working days. We do not have any waiting lists for patients.
We will offer you weekly 50 minute counselling sessions. Appointments are available during Centre opening hours or at your GP surgery during the surgery’s opening hours. Your counselling sessions are confidential, free of charge and run for 6 sessions.
Although your GP will be given some statistical information regarding the outcome of your counselling, the content of the sessions will not be disclosed to your GP without your written consent. If you are interested in receiving counselling via the NHS, please speak to your GP.

The Awareness Centre provides cognitive behaviour therapy (CBT) for individuals struggling with a range of problems in life, including low mood and depression, worries and anxiety problems, and reactions to traumatic events.
CBT has a strong evidence base and is recommended nationally as the first line of treatment for depression, anxiety and trauma by the government body, the National Institute of Clinical Excellence (NICE). This organisation reviews national and international research to draw up guidelines about what treatments are most effective for specific problems. And they advocate the use of CBT – for example, CBT is more effective than antidepressants in treating anxiety, and as effective as antidepressants in treating many forms of depression. CBT is more likely to keep you well in the longer term.
CBT looks at the relationship between thoughts, feelings and behaviour. It helps people to understand how their thoughts affect their mood and behaviour. Changing the way you think, can then affect the way you feel and what you do. CBT is a way of looking at your beliefs about yourself, other people and the world. The sessions will focus on the here and now, but at times you may talk about the past to understand how it affects you now. CBT will help you to develop skills to improve your state of mind and your day to day happiness.

If you are an appropriately trained or recently qualified counsellor, psychotherapist or counselling psychologist, The Awareness Centre may be able to offer you a clinical placement to support your professional development. You can download our handbook to get further information.
Placements are offered within our NHS Counselling Service and counsellors may be based either at The Awareness Centre or within a local GP practice. Counsellors will hold a weekly caseload of four clients and work within a time-conscious (6 sessions) model. Our clinical approach is integrative/relational, and a number of our NHS practitioners also incorporate CBT techniques into their work.
We also provide placements within our Counselling Contribution Service and Low Cost Counselling Service. Counsellors will work more long term with these clients.
Please note that clinical placements are restricted to therapists in the later stages of BACP accredited or UKCP registered trainings, or to those who have qualified and are building up their hours to apply for professional accreditation or registration. Candidates with relevant clinical experience are preferred, although each application is considered on its own merits. We are particularly interested in receiving applications from candidates who have experience of working with clients with mental health and/or addiction issues, or who are able to offer counselling in a second language.
Group supervision is provided in house on a fortnightly basis with an accredited integrative psychotherapist. We also provide ongoing training in working within a time-conscious model and we also run assessment training. Weekly personal therapy is a requirement throughout the placement. Many counsellors remain in their placement for 2 years.
